  • @taufiqutomo
    @taufiqutomo 5 років тому +98

    One often overlooked factor is that Belka failed to maintain an independent aerospace industry.
    Don't throw stones at me yet, Gründer Industries paid shills, at least let me finish my argument first.
    By the time the war started, the majority of Belkan Air Force fighters consist of aircrafts designed in Osea (think the F-4s, F-15s etc) or Yuktobania (think the Su-27s, MiG-29s etc). This initially had the benefit of having half of your fleet intact if a superpower conducts an arms embargo, and this was effective during the Cold War. However, as soon as Yuktobania decided to ally itself with Osea, it all went down the drain.
    Bm-335 was crucially the last bomber aircraft Belka ever produced. Since then they failed to come up with a new design and are forced to keep buying Yuke bombers. That design know-how was lost since.
    Instead, Belka went for unproven next-gen tech such as the aerial warship, onboard lasers, and artificial intelligence. Belkan AI was simply not ready until at least 1998, by which point they were first combat tested. Aerial warships, after a long development, eventually require an entire air wing to protect and by 1995 it was not evident. Lasers, on the other hand, could have been used by the Belkan Navy as the one advantage Osea could not match even in 2019. Belka however did not put that much thought in its navy and as a result Belkan ships were never equipped with lasers. In fact, it is a shame that even today, most of the world's militaries who fit lasers on their fighters don't mount them on their ships.

  • @noblegrizzlybear5475
    @noblegrizzlybear5475 5 років тому +67

    Let's not forget the elephant in the room hiding behind the window curtain. The existence of the 6th Tactical Fighter Squadron. The Schwarze Squadron. The whole reason the Belkan Air Force employed ruthless mercenaries like Dominic Zubov is because the morale of the pilots was so low, that they resorted to desertion. And having escapee killers like the aforementioned Vulture is to keep them in line. Sending the Vulture and the Schwarze Squadron to intercept deserters is served as an example to discourage potential deserters. This situation is similar to Operation Iraqi freedom. The Iraqi army was large enough to put up a descent resistance against the American invasion, but it suffered from low morale attributed to maltreatment, nepotism and lack of cooperation between branches. So the Baath party's radical wing, the Fedayeen Saddam, loyal only to Saddam Hussein, are employed to round up any deserters and units turning their weapons against their allies, and execute them.

  • @nickp6018
    @nickp6018 5 років тому +6

    Great analysis. But let me make some additions.
    Osea also issued a Rearmament Declaration in 1992, as such it had thrown significant money into modernising it's military several years before the war.
    Assumption that it was wrong to field the huge number of old aircraft is itself wrong. They had a large stock of obsolete, but still good enough for some missions equipment available in the reserve right now at a low cost. While the industrial and financial capabilities to build a substantial number of modern planes in just a few years was at least doubtful. They had to show everything they had, and fielding old aircraft didn't really affect production of modern planes. It was just rational.
    About Northern and Southern Belka. Since Belka is loosely based on Germany, we can see them like the Northern and Southern Germany, (Prussia and Bavaria mainly). They are both German in culure, but the Northerners were protestant and militaristic, while the Southerners were catholic and not warmongers. The dialects are also somewhat different. Just like Germany, Belka was united by the Northerners. So... The Southerners in Belka were just not that militaristic and may even had some dislike of "Prussian militarism" analogue and to some degree their own ethnic nationalism, but still they would prefer to be Belkans, not, say, Oseans.

  • @cpob2013
    @cpob2013 3 роки тому +2

    Scorched earth would have worked better. Back in the early 1900s, Canada's plan for war against the US was to invade on all fronts as far until resistance was met, then retreat back to the border wrecking infrastructure as they went. This would hamper any us invasion. They then relied on Britain shipping in huge armies.
    Belka demonstrated huge success in rapid invasions. They should have kept that momentum up. Instead of holding on to all captured territory, withdraw fully at any counter attack, then launch another blitz catching whats left of the enemy in a cauldron.
    Alternatively, Yuktobania seems to be the wild card. If they even stayed neutral, much of osea's resources would be committed to the cold war. I doubt they would spare a top of the line carrier.
    If yuktobania stayed out and belka demonstrated the high cost of reconstruction if you manage to defeat them, then maybe they broker a peace.
